Production Planning:
  • Plan, schedule and monitor production against MPS for all levels of production to component level (stock levels, minimal requirements, plan change-overs, etc.).
  • Measure performance and adjust plan to suite breakdowns, etc.
  • Daily, weekly and monthly reports on adherence to plan.
  • Develop and implement capacity planning systems for all areas of Plant.
  • Schedule and plan for maintenance and repairs for manufacturing operations.
  • Schedule and arrange changeovers according to the production plan.
  • Monitor and plan back-orders to satisfy customer requirements.
  • Convert sales forecast into production plan.
  • Create jobs for production plans.
  • Monitor inventory levels to ensure agreed minimal stocking levels are maintained.
  • Manage and maintain minimal WIP levels.
Production Control:
  • Optimise the production process.
  • Maintain manufacturing and production efficiencies.
  • Monitor the achievement of daily production targets.
  • Analyse daily variances and identify opportunities for improvements.
  • Investigate and resolve manufacturing related problems and sub-standard performance.
